For the academic year 2022-2023, the total student population of 5 Selected Colleges is 28,161. The proportion of undergraduate students is 82.03% (23,100 students) and graduate students's proportion is 17.97% (5,061 graduate students).

Brown University has the most students of 11,189 among 5 Selected Colleges. By gender, the male-female ratio at 5 Selected Colleges is 48.00% (13,517 male students) to 52.00% (14,644 female students).
